I hunted my tail off for 11 days of a 16 day season before I clocked this guy at over 1500yds out. Some counties are putting up good numbers I'm told, but the vast majority of what I'm seeing being posted is tiny. All the outfitters I've talked with said it was a brutal year. I've talked to two local taxidermists, and both said it was rough... and one said this is the worst he's seen it since he's been in the business.

To put it in perspective... I walked in there with a 152.5" 4x4 and you'd have thought a 220" deer entered the room. It dwarfed nearly everything else in there from this year. That... is mega sad. lol

I think if you had access to the right property next year, it could be good for you. There's always a chance, but it's no secret that the maturity and horn quality of deer is in steady decline in NW SD. ... an the hunting pressure has turned opening weekend into an absolute circus.
